Ion formation represents a fundamental concept in Grade 10 chemistry that explains how atoms gain or lose electrons to achieve stable electron configurations. These comprehensive flashcards available through Wayground help students master the key concepts behind ionic bonding, including electron transfer mechanisms, the formation of cations and anions, and the relationship between atomic structure and ionic charges. Students develop critical recall abilities as they review vocabulary terms such as ionization energy, electron affinity, and lattice energy, while reinforcing their memory of common ion charges and naming conventions. The flashcards systematically build understanding of how metals tend to lose electrons to form positively charged cations, while nonmetals gain electrons to become negatively charged anions, creating the foundation for comprehending ionic compound formation and properties.
